The concept of portable entertainment is not new. The Walkman, introduced in the 1970s, allowed users to listen to music on-the-go. However, the limited storage capacity and playback options restricted its functionality. The game-changer arrived with the introduction of the iPod in 2001, which enabled users to carry thousands of songs in their pockets. The subsequent rise of smartphones, with their high-storage capacities and versatile playback capabilities, has made portable entertainment a ubiquitous phenomenon.

The music industry is currently dictated by portable virality. A 15-second audio clip used in a viral TikTok trend can propel a decades-old song or an unknown indie artist to the top of the Billboard charts overnight. Popular media no longer flows strictly from top-down studio executives; it bubbles up from mobile user-generated content. Second-Screen Viewing
